My Buying Guides on Youth Black Baseball Pants

Why I Pay Attention to Youth Black Baseball Pants

When I look for youth black baseball pants, I focus on comfort, durability, and fit first. I want pants that can handle sliding, running, and repeated washing without losing shape or color. Black pants also need to look clean and sharp throughout the season, so I pay close attention to fabric quality and stain resistance.

Fit and Comfort Matter Most to Me

My first priority is always fit. I look for pants that are not too tight around the thighs or knees, because young players need room to move freely. I also check the waistband to make sure it sits comfortably and stays in place during games. If the pants pinch, sag, or feel stiff, I know they will be distracting on the field.

I Look for Strong, Durable Fabric

Baseball pants take a lot of wear, so I prefer materials that feel tough but still flexible. I usually look for polyester blends because they tend to hold up well and dry quickly. Reinforced knees are a big plus for me since sliding and kneeling can wear pants out fast. If the fabric feels thin, I usually skip it.

Style and Team Appearance Are Important Too

I like youth black baseball pants because they look clean and match almost any team jersey. I still pay attention to details like piping, tapering, and cut. Some pants look more professional, while others are more relaxed. I choose the style that fits the team’s look and the player’s comfort.

I Check the Length and Leg Opening

Length matters more than I expected when I first started shopping. Pants that are too long can bunch up around the ankles, while pants that are too short can look awkward and feel uncomfortable. I also check the leg opening because some youth players prefer a classic loose fit, while others like a more tapered style.

Breathability Helps During Long Games

I always appreciate pants that breathe well, especially during hot weather. If the fabric traps too much heat, players can get uncomfortable fast. I look for lightweight materials or moisture-wicking features that help keep sweat under control. That makes a big difference during long practices and doubleheaders.

I Consider Easy Care and Washability

Since youth baseball pants get dirty often, I prefer pants that are easy to wash and dry. Black pants usually hide dirt better than lighter colors, but I still want fabric that does not fade quickly. I look for pants that can handle frequent laundering without shrinking or losing their shape.

My Tips for Choosing the Right Size

I always check the brand’s size chart before buying. Youth sizing can vary a lot from one company to another, so I do not rely on age alone. If a player is between sizes, I usually think about whether they need a little room to grow or a more fitted look for the season.

What I Look for in Extra Features

Some small details make a big difference for me. Belt loops, elastic waistbands, pockets, and reinforced seams can all improve the overall experience. I also like pants with strong stitching because that usually means better long-term value. If the pants have sliding protection or double knees, I see that as a bonus.
